  • A Special Recognition for DRY at the Los Angeles City Council ahead of Pan African Film & Arts Festival (PAFF) Screening

    Hello Lovelies,

    I got a Special Recognition for DRY at the Los Angeles City Council ahead of Pan African Film & Arts Festival (PAFF) Screening!

    It’s 2019 and DRY is still making great impact around the world. The movie has been selected to screen for the second time at the highly coveted Pan African Film & Arts Festival (PAFF) in Los Angeles, USA this February, and as a prelude to the festival, I was recognized at the first ever Blacks In Cinema presentation. The event took place at the Los Angeles City Council Chambers on February 5th.

    Los Angeles City Council President Herb J. Wesson kicked off the Black History Month by honoring the actors and filmmakers who paved the way for people all walks of life to be represented in film. With the help of some legendary African-American actors and filmmakers, the day was officially proclaimed #BlacksInCinema in Los Angeles.

    In 2016, Dry won Best Narrative Feature at the PAFF. It screens again on Feb 9th, Feb 13th and Feb 18 with an interactive session after the opening night. The movie has made immense positive impact across the world in changing the narrative concerning child marriage and other forms of social injustice. It was recalled to the festival this year due to its world-class production quality and continuous importance in global human rights advocacy.

  • Stephanie’s Tips: 10 Secrets For Great Skin

    Everyone wants glowing, flawless skin. But for many of us, it’s hard to get there, especially when you have , dryness, oily skin, and more. Today, I’m going to let you into 10 of my best secrets to healthy skin. Here they are:

    1. Exfoliate your skin regularly: Without help from scrubs, peels, or even a clean washcloth, dead skin cells can build up on your face and body, clogging pores, preventing products from penetrating, and making your complexion look dull.

    2. Take off your makeup every night: Never, ever go to bed with makeup on. No matter how exhausted you are or how late it is, don’t forget to take it off.

    3. Check your sleep routine: It’s not just about getting eight hours of sleep a night, your skin will also benefit from regularly using clean silk pillowcases. The material glides easily and prevents creasing and wrinkles.

    4. Moisturize: Most creams and lotions have key ingredients that create a protective barrier on the surface of the skin to lock in moisture. Do this immediately after you get out of the shower. Because skin cools itself by evaporating water, you only have a few minutes before that hydration is gone.

    5. Eat healthy and drink lots of water: Keep a note of what you put on your plate. Eat fresh fruits, greens, sufficient protein and vitamins. A diet rich in vitamin C and low in fats and sugar promotes radiant skin. Consider a low-sugar diet, which can keep insulin levels down, allowing cells to maintain a healthy balance. Also, drink lots of water to naturally hydrate your skin.

    6. Clean your makeup brushes: If you can’t remember the last time you cleaned your makeup brushes, that needs to change: As you use them, they quickly build up dirt, grime, and oil that can lead to breakouts. 

    7. Stop touching your face all the time: Leave that pimple/blackhead/bump alone. By constantly touching your face, you are unleashing germs and bacteria into your pores. Once you quit the habit, you might notice your face starts to clear up.

    8. Exercise regularly: Regular exercising has a positive effect on your skin as well as your mood and body. Boosting blood flow also ensures that your skin is getting the oxygen and the nutrients that it needs to be healthy.

    9. Avoid fatty foods: Research shows that a diet high in fats and carbohydrates causes more wrinkles. To keep your cells revved up and rejuvenated, stick to lean protein like fish, white meat poultry and beans.

  • 5 Signs You Should Go On A Second Date

    The first date is always a significant measure of whether an attraction would lead to a relationship or not. It might be awkward at first, but as two people settle into the date and begin chatting, you begin to notice things about the other person that determines whether you want to go on a second date with him or her again.

    Here are 5 signs to make you know whether a first date would lead to a second one:

    1. When they go the whole date with our touching their phone: In this age of smartphones and social media, you find that most people would rather spend time on their phones while on a date than the person in front of them. If you find that your date is very distracted and prefers phone chatting to actually talking with you, this might be a good sign that the person is not really interested in you.
    2. He/she shows signs of respect: Did the person show up 30minutes late? Did he open the doors for you like a gentleman? Did he/she treat the waiter respectfully? The way and manner your date does some of these are signs of the kind of treatment you are going to receive if you do decide to progress into a relationship. Watch out for these signs.
    3. How engaging is the conversation?: You don’t really have to talk about your deepest secrets on a first date, but there has to be a good flow to the conversation. When you talk about yourself, is your date asking questions and engaging you? Or is he/she just smiling and nodding? If you have a good flow and the person has a genuine interest in you, there’s a good chance it might lead to a second date.
    4. You actually enjoy yourself: One of the first signs that you should go on a second date is that you really enjoy the first one. Don’t focus on whether your friend thinks the other person is good for you instead, pay attention to how you feel when you’re with them. If you enjoy yourself, it’s a good sign that you’ll enjoy the second date, as well.
    5. You have a lot in common: Every successful couple will have at least one or two things in common. To determine whether you should take on a second date, talk about your interests and find out if they align. Your date may not have EVERYTHING in common with you, but should at least have enough for you both to have a good balance in the relationship.
